Clinical Trial Summary

To determine the effect of postural correction exercise in universities students regarding cervical sagittal posture, head flexion angle in forward head posture.


Description:

Informed consent will be taken from the participants, then we move further toward their demographics which will lead to initial readings after completion of authenticated questionnaire, then application of performing technique/exercise protocol by therapist and note the measurements again then interpret and analyze the data through data analyzing software which will lead to conclude the process.

Age group 18 Years to 30 Years
Eligibility Inclusion Criteria: - University students of age between 18 to 30 years. - Smart devices addictions for one or more than one year and 2 h per day. - CVA of less than 54°. - Smartphone Addicted scale - short version SAS-SV Exclusion Criteria: - History of neurological symptoms and surgery to the neck and/or upper limbs. - Smart devices usage less than one year. - Unable to perform the exercises

Study Design


Related Conditions & MeSH terms


Intervention

Other:
Postural correction exercises
Exercises to improve posture like shoulder shrugging, chin tuckin, neck isometrics

Outcome

Type Measure Description Time frame Safety issue
Primary Smartphone Addicted scale - short version SAS-SV It is used to measure smart phone addiction level. it is 10 items and self reported scale. 6 months
Primary goniometery to measure cervical range of motion of flexion, extension, side bending and rotation. 6 months
Primary Cranio-vertebral angle it is used to measure the degree of forward head posture. the angle will be less than 54 degree. 6 months
Secondary Propioception will be measure by laser point method in which sequence of movement will be performed. the deviation from normal pattern will be measure in CM and angle of deviation. there will be two reading one with eye open and 2nd with eye close. 6 months
